How does 100% Pure Essential Oils. \ Organic Ingredient work chemically?
This material is a complex volatile mixture of terpenes, terpenoids, esters, aldehydes, ketones, alcohols, and phenylpropanoids, with composition varying by plant source, harvest, and extraction method. Typical leave-on use is often below 0.1% to 1% depending on the material and IFRA category, and it is sensitive to oxygen, heat, and light, so antioxidants and air-limited packaging can improve stability.
